CN-224217276-U - Teflon electric wire

Abstract

The utility model relates to the technical field of wires and cables, in particular to a teflon wire which comprises a wire core component, a first filling layer, a shielding layer, a second filling layer and an outer sheath, wherein the wire core component is arranged on the first filling layer, the shielding layer is sleeved on the outer surface of the first filling layer, the outer sheath is sleeved on the outer side of the shielding layer, the second filling layer is filled between the outer sheath and the shielding layer, the outer sheath is made of teflon materials, gaps of the wire core component are filled by filling two layers of silica gel at one time inside and outside the shielding layer, external impregnating varnish or other chemical substances are effectively prevented from penetrating into the wire core component, and meanwhile, the gaps of the shielding layer are filled by filling the silica gel, so that the shielding layer is completely sealed by the filling silica gel, the outer impregnating varnish or other chemical substances are effectively prevented from penetrating into the shielding layer, the technical problem that the teflon wire is easy to damage in the environment of impregnating varnish or other chemical substances in the prior art, and the conductivity is reduced is solved, and the teflon wire can be waterproof, dampproof and insulated.

Teflon electric wire Technical Field The utility model relates to the technical field of wires and cables, in particular to a teflon wire. Background With the widespread use of electronic devices, the durability and impregnation resistance of electric wires are increasingly demanded. The Teflon wire, commonly called as a fluoroplastic wire, is also called as a high-temperature wire, and is made of fluoroplastic for an insulating layer of the wire, has the special performance of high temperature resistance, and is widely applied to electronic equipment. The existing teflon electric wire generally comprises a wire core, a metal sheath layer, a filling layer and other structures, wherein the wire core is provided with a conductor and an insulating layer made of teflon materials, and the metal sheath layer is arranged outside the wire core. However, the existing teflon wires are easily damaged in the environment of impregnating varnish or other chemicals, resulting in a decrease in electrical conductivity. Disclosure of utility model The utility model aims to provide a teflon wire, which solves the technical problem that the teflon wire is easy to damage in the environment of impregnating varnish or other chemical substances, so that the conductivity is reduced in the prior art. In a first aspect, the utility model provides a teflon wire, which comprises a wire core assembly, a first encapsulating layer, a shielding layer, a second encapsulating layer and an outer sheath; The wire core assembly is arranged on the first encapsulating layer, the shielding layer is sleeved on the outer surface of the first encapsulating layer, the outer sheath is sleeved on the outer side of the shielding layer, and the second encapsulating layer is encapsulated between the outer sheath and the shielding layer; the outer sheath is made of teflon material. Further, the first encapsulating layer and the second encapsulating layer are both set to encapsulate silica gel. Further, a plurality of cables are stranded to form the core group. Further, the cable comprises a conductor and an insulating layer sleeved on the conductor, and the insulating layer is made of teflon materials. Further, the shielding layer is formed by weaving tinned copper wires, and the weaving density of the shielding layer is more than or equal to 30%.
